CONDITIONS FOR HOLDING ELECTIONS IN BOSNIA HAVE NOT BEEN MET - IHF

IHF $ ZAGREB, May 28 (Hina) - The International Helsinki Federation (IHF) and the Helsinki Human Rights Committee in Bosnia-Herzegovina expressed their belief that not one condition for holding free, fair and democratic elections in Bosnia had been met. In a statement issued in Vienna, the IHF said that reports of the Organization for Security and Cooperation in Europe (OSCE) Mission for human rights in Sarajevo could not confirm that conditions had been met to hold free and fair elections in September. The Dayton Agreement envisaged that OSCE had to confirm whether necessary conditions concerning human rights had been met, and in relation to this, make a decision on scheduling the elections, IHF recalled. Other conditions for holding the elections are freedom of movement, freedom of political association, the return of all refugees and displaced persons. The IHF expressed concern because it noticed that the OSCE was under great political pressure to confirm that conditions for holding elections had been met, despite proof that pointed to the opposite. The IHF asked OSCE to continue to respect the Dayton accords and to resist political pressure. The IHF expressed fear that, on the contrary, results of ethnic cleansing would be accepted and status quo would be kept which could have long-term consequences for peace in Bosnia- Herzegovina, and it would disturb the integrity and credibility of the international community and threaten the future of Bosnia. The Helsinki Human Rights Committee in Bosnia and the IHF mission confirmed that not one condition under the Dayton Agreement had been met. IHF added that the presence of war criminals in the public and political life of Bosnia-Herzegovina was one of the biggest obstacles in the establishment of peace and it presented potential danger for holding free and fair elections.
